The Evolution of Game Design: From Traditional Slots to Immersive Experiences
Historically, slot machines and virtual table games dominated the online casino scene, relying heavily on classic themes and straightforward mechanics. However, recent years have seen an explosion of innovative game design, guided by immersive graphics, multi-sensory engagement, and narrative-driven gameplay. These advances are rooted in the integration of augmented reality (AR) and virtual reality (VR), which create more realistic and engaging environments.
Data indicates that players are increasingly seeking unique experiences. For example, a report from the European Gaming and Betting Association highlights that around 65% of online players prefer games featuring richer storylines and interactive elements. One notable example is live dealer games, where players interact with real dealers via streaming technology, bridging the gap between online and land-based casino atmospheres.
To capture and retain the modern gambler’s attention, many operators are incorporating gamification techniques—such as leaderboards, achievement badges, and multi-level tournaments. These features foster a sense of community and competition, driving longer play sessions and higher loyalty.
Additionally, the use of data analytics allows for tailored game recommendations and personalised promotional offers. This approach not only enhances user satisfaction but also increases the likelihood of repeat play, a critical factor in revenue stability.
The Role of Blockchain and Cryptocurrencies in Enhancing Transparency
Blockchain technology is revolutionising trust within online gambling by providing transparent, tamper-proof records of transactions. Cryptocurrencies like Bitcoin and Ethereum have become more prevalent, offering players faster deposits and withdrawals, increased privacy, and lower transaction fees.
| Benefit | Description |
|---|---|
| Enhanced Transparency | Immutable transaction records increase trustworthiness of gameplay and payouts. |
| Security & Fairness | Decentralised protocols reduce the risk of manipulation and fraud. |
| Faster Transactions | Cryptocurrency payments often settle within minutes, improving user experience. |
Looking Ahead: Regulatory Developments and Industry Best Practices
As innovation accelerates, regulatory frameworks are adapting to address new challenges such as player protections, anti-money laundering measures, and fair gaming protocols. Leading firms are proactively adopting responsible gambling policies, from deposit limits to self-exclusion options, demonstrating an industry committed to ethical growth.
Furthermore, the integration of artificial intelligence (AI) is shaping personalised gaming experiences and improving customer support through chatbots. These advancements exemplify how technology can enhance operational efficiency and player trust concurrently.
